Dacryostenosis - The partial or complete obstruction in the duct system that carries tears away from the eye. Dacryocystitis - Infection of the tear duct or gland. Adenoids - Tonsil like glands at the back of the nose. Lacrimal Duct - Ducts that secrete tears. Sinuses - System of hollow spaces in the bones of the face for modulation of sound production. |
